Splet19.1.8) proved the Marchenko-Pastur theorem, assuming that Var(x⊤ pA x /p) → 0, p → ∞, for all sequences of p×p complex matrices Ap with uniformly bounded spectral norms kApk. If entries of xp are independent, this assumption is much stronger than (2). In this note we give a short proof of the Marchenko-Pastur theorem under weaker ... In the mathematical theory of random matrices, the Marchenko–Pastur distribution, or Marchenko–Pastur law, describes the asymptotic behavior of singular values of large rectangular random matrices.
